The Detroit Lions’ upcoming preseason game against the Miami Dolphins has been canceled due to severe weather conditions forecasted for the area. The decision was made jointly by the Lions and the Dolphins, prioritizing the safety of players, staff, and fans.

## Reason Behind the Cancellation
The game, scheduled for August 16, was expected to take place at Ford Field in Detroit. However, forecasts indicated a high chance of severe thunderstorms and heavy rain in the area, posing a risk to the safety of everyone involved. After careful consideration, both teams decided to cancel the game to avoid any potential risks.

## Impact on Teams
The cancellation of the game will likely impact the teams’ preseason preparations. Both the Lions and Dolphins will need to adjust their practice schedules and game plans accordingly. The Lions, in particular, were looking forward to this game as an opportunity to fine-tune their offense and defense before the regular season.
